Maharatna CIL Recruitment Notification Released: Prepare for CBT
🌱 Coal India Limited (CIL) has announced 276 vacancies for Mining Engineers through GATE MN 2025.
🌱 The official notification for the Computer-Based Test (CBT) for Management Trainee (Engineering) is expected soon.
🌱 Over 900 vacancies are anticipated for Management Trainee (MT) positions.
👉 CBT Examination Pattern
The CIL Management Trainee (MT) examination will be a 3-hour Computer-Based Test (CBT) conducted in a single session. The exam comprises two papers of 100 marks each, making a total of 200 marks.
Total Questions: 200 (Objective Type)
No negative marking
👉 Paper-wise Breakdown
1️⃣ Paper I (100 Questions | 100 Marks)
Covers:
General Awareness
Reasoning Ability
Numerical Ability
General English
✔️ The General English section is generally straightforward and scoring.
2️⃣ Paper II (100 Questions | 100 Marks)
Covers:
Professional Knowledge (Discipline-specific)
Mining
Electrical
Mechanical
Civil Engineering

My interview was on 22 nov
The interview panel was of 4 members. (No female member in panel)
No introduction asked
Following are the questions I remember
1) aasked me what I was doing after my graduation.
I was in family business then they asked me technicalities of family business but from taxation point of view.
2) what is break even?
3) since in hobby I said football they asked me about messi coming neaxt year to India
4) what do u know about sail
5) tell me something about ur home town.
99 ℅ interview was based on non technical questions. And not for me but for all the others who had interview on 22 nd nov.
GD approx 1.30 hrs
20 min GD
20 min GT
20 min CASE STUDY
Other than that they will ask u to introduce urself and tell u the instructions.

Sir, my name's Ajeet Kumar Sahu, I'm from Bhilai, CG.
I was working in pvt industry for 2.5 years... And in last year of my job I took ese mains classes...
It was tough to study along with my job but I always used to think I deserve more and i need to make time to study anyhow...
I resigned from my job in dec 21 to focus completely on gate 22.
I used to plan my everyday, including my work, study, test, revision, food and sleep... In free time in office I used to solve questions from telegram group to keep myself in flow...
Sir, In gate 2022, I got AIR-345 (ME) and AIR-67 (XE).
Based on that I got placed in nalco, ntpc, sail, ioc, etc
I joined SAIL as I got posting in my hometown.
Now I go office from my home, enjoy time with family and friends... All this was never possible without blessings of parents and teachers... A big load of thanks to you sir.
Looking back it's a beautiful journey, and looking forward to have more exciting and challenging experiences.

Hii sir,
I am Shaik Mohammed Khaleel, I have graduated in the year 2020 and because of covid and lock down my final exams were held in August 2020 online mode, I wanted to take coaching at Made easy but beacuse of lockdown it didnt happen.
With my preparation at college I couldn't clear GATE 2020, So i have preapred with what ever i am having in the lockdown and due to financial condition i was in need of a job (i have had TCS but i didn't want to join IT) Then i have writtten a state DSC exam in which i have got a job which grade was between clerk and attender. It was newly setup system in AP and we were the ground staff and had access to people directly so we were used in every work apart from what the job profile said (like i was having Covid test and Vaccination duties, surveys etc.,) the over all work so much that i couldn't consistently give time for preparation i have attempted GATE 2021 and got 14,000 Rank. As i was from diploma background i have started applying for those jobs also and whatever jobs notifications like sail OCTT, ISRO TA, IGCAR, SSC JE, HPCL BT, HPCL Maintenace Technician, HPCL MT etc., i have cleared HPCL Boiler Technician and also HPCl Maintenance technician but i was not given job as they came to know that i had BTech ( Btech students are ineligible for these jobs)
I couldn't clear GATE 2022, GATE 2023.
I was having a bond with my job for 3Years so i couldn't leave that job for preparation,
So i have waited for my training period to complete so i can apply for long leave. Usually the training period is for 2Y till which i get 15k and after that the basic will be 22400, but they just delayed my probation decleration by 7 months so i got my training period completed after 2Y and 7M then i have applied for 8 months leave and reached Made Easy Hyd in July 2023, Started preparing there, i have felt some gap in understanding and sitting for hours. But i have tried my best to do what ever instructed by the faculty in the class. After you have explained about how to make a short notes i have changed my way of preparing short notes. And then as i have joined late my classes completed on jan7 and then i had very limited time first i have planned of revising subjects, wb questions and PYQs but it wasnt helping so started Test series and started learing the subjects from the questions which i wasn't able to answer which made a huge impact in utilization of the remaining time. Then i have attempted Gate 2024 - got 1187 rank in ME
and Rank 30 in PI
I have also got selected in BEL - CBT ( i wasnt allowed in interview as i couldn't produce NOC on the day of interview)
BDL - MT ( CBT CLEARED)
HPCL (Engineer- CBT - GT - cleared but PI - not cleared)
NPCIL - Cleared.
The thing which you always say that our past actions doesn't matter for success but our present actions does. This made me keep going and be confident during my preparation at hyderabad.
And i also want to say whoever are preparing for gate to be confident and just focus on your preparation and not on the results

As far as I remembered there will be 2 stages
1. Personal interview
2. GD (3 rounds i.e. GD, GT, and Case study)
1. In my interview they start with the brief introduction of mine. In between they ask like I am panipat so what panipat is famous for and like and I have done my graduation for Deenbandhu chhotu ram University of science and technology so they will ask who was Chootu ram, what was his contribution and my colz is in Murthal so they ask about murthal is famous for what?
Means I am trying to say whatever you will say in your introduction, one has to concentrate each and every word and try to find which question they can frame from that.
Also they asked me about SAIL, how many integrated plants are there, what is the meaning of integrated plant. One has to go through their website to get all this information.
Also they asked me about my hobbies and any cultural events you managed in your graduation. So basically the post in PSU is of manager so they will try to know whether you have those managerial skills to handle people or have you done anything like that in your colz.
Also they asked like since SAIL is a PSU and a Maharatna company so what is the criteria to be a Maharatna company and what to you understand by PSU and what is the current share of Govt in SAIL.
From technical point of view there were very few questions. Exact questions I don't remember but I wil say they were very easy.
So overall, there is no requirement of going deep into the technical revision. Questions will be very basic and most of them will be those which are not related to technical.
2. GD
Those 3 rounds in GD i.e GD, GT and Case study will be conducted very seriously and one after another.
My suggestion for all three rounds will be stay attentive and listen carefully the procedure of each rounds. One will be able to crack all three. There is hardly any practice one can do for above three rounds.

SECOND INTERVIEW EXPERIENCE
My SAIL Interview Experience
Venue - Delhi
March 2021
I was quite nervous as I entered the room. I was the last candidate for the day.
Only 3 Interviewers.
The following were the questions:
1. Give us a brief introduction about you.
2. Since I was doing my MTech, so they asked me "why join a PSU after MTech.."
3. Then some questions about my project in MTech.
4. Then a question on my Internship like "why I didn't continue in the same field"
5. Then they became very specific to the Job Role and asked " Did I knew anything about what kind of work I will be doing in SAIL?"," Will I be able to come in night shifts?"
6. Then they asked some fundamentals of Engineering Drawings like to draw top or front view of some items.
7. Finally, they asked some specific but common equipment Least Counts like Least count of a Vernier.
8. Last question was How I did my GD and GT and what were the topics/task that I had to do that day and how was it.

SAIL MT INTERVIEW EXPERIENCE
Date 30/04/2024 Venue Delhi
Interview + GD +GT + Case study
Interview
Introduce yourself
can you work in mines or plant justify
How many laws in thermodynamics
what does the name zeroth law explain
what is third law
what is entropy
what is thermal energy
what is diff between temp and heat
what is Reliability, MTBF
diff b/w SI and CI engines
what does carburetor do
GD
Voting age should be increased to 21 disscuss and come to a conclusion
GT
To improve work place environment 8 points are given arrange them in your individual preference and disscuss and arrange them in group preference
Case study
your are governing body of a social club 5 members list is given we have to shortlist only one disscuss among group and come to a final conclusion
